WebDec 14, 2024 · A SOC is the facility where a team carries on security tasks. The term SOC also refers to the team responsible for the organization’s overall cybersecurity. SOC has a broader meaning and scope than CSIRTs. The SOCs responsibilities can include prevention, incident response, compliance and risk management.
